Problem
Existing media program recommendation systems are inaccurate due to popularity skewing, where popular media programs are incorrectly assumed to be related to others, leading to inappropriate recommendations.
Innovation Solution
A method and apparatus that compute a measure of implied similarity between media programs by accepting user feedback, normalizing user preferences, and correcting for popularity biases to provide more accurate recommendations.

Data Source
AI summary
A method and apparatus for recommending a media program of a set of media programs to a user of a set of users is disclosed. The method and apparatus computes a measure wij of the implied similarity of a first media program (i) and a second media program (j) that corrects for the popularity of the media programs, thus resulting in a more accurate indication of the relatedness of the media programs.
